curator

Alternative forms

* curatour (obsolete)

Noun

(en noun)
  • A person who manages, administers or organizes a collection, either independently or employed by a museum, library, archive or zoo.
  • One appointed to act as guardian of the estate of a person not legally competent to manage it, or of an absentee; a trustee.
